Background and Identification
The Micro Medical MicroLoop is a handheld device, also called a spirometer, that measures how much air a patient can breathe in and out. This diagnostic device can then provide feedback about how well a lung is functioning. By breathing into the machine through a plastic tube, medical personnel can diagnose pulmonary diseases and deficiencies. The model number for The MicroLoop is ML 3535S.
This small, grey, handheld device has a color touch screen, Gold Standard transducer, fast comment abilities, large patient information database, and a special graphics screen for children. It is also equipped with a docking station that can connect to a computer and printer. The docking station can also charge the battery.
This medical device has been discontinued and replaced by the MicroDirect MicroLab Spirometer MK8.

Technical Specifications
Dimensions:
4.7" x3.1”x <1”
Weight:
7.1 ounces
Storage
<2000 tests including Time/Volume loops and Time/Volume curves
Display
Color 1/4VGA LCD
Printer Output
PLC3 compatible Hewlett Packard USB printers
Power Supply
Input 100 to 240V, 50 to 60Hz.
Output 5V 2.0A (Class 1) Type:MENB1010A0500F02
Battery Pack
Rechargeable Lithium Ion Polymer 3.7V 1600mA-hours.
Battery Life
Fully charged=approximately 30 hours
Operating Temperature
32 to 104 degrees Fahrenheit
Operating Humidity
30% to 90% RH
Transport and Storage Temperature
-4 to 158 degrees Fahrenheit
Transport and Storage Humidity
10% to 90% RH
